This webinar is the first session in a three-part series examining the role of occupational therapy in driving and community mobility. It provides a foundational overview of current practice, guided by the AOTA official document Driving and Community Mobility in Occupational Therapy Practice (2024). Participants will hear from an expert panel of practitioners who will outline key issues, share real‑world perspectives, and discuss practical treatment approaches. The session highlights the essential role that generalist occupational therapy practitioners play in supporting clients with the complex IADL of driving and promoting safe, independent community mobility.
